Output 23cf94ba2dca5f7aae1c0580f0ea606e5d5cfae201489b3a951d08142bdf35e4:1

value
3099614
script pubkey
OP_0 OP_PUSHBYTES_20 f308d1edba21379c7e505184f6d23173f71b4cbb
address
bc1q7vydrmd6yymecljs2xz0d533w0m3kn9mfh8dgw
transaction
23cf94ba2dca5f7aae1c0580f0ea606e5d5cfae201489b3a951d08142bdf35e4
spent
true